def initialize(info={})super(update_info(info,'Name'=>"E-Mail Security Virtual Appliance learn-msg.cgi Command Injection",'Description'=>%q{
This module exploits a command injection vulnerability found in E-Mail Security
Virtual Appliance. This module abuses the learn-msg.cgi file to execute arbitrary
OS commands without authentication. This module has been successfully tested on the
ESVA_2057 appliance.},'License'=> MSF_LICENSE,'Author'=>['iJoo', # Vulnerability Discovery and PoC
